1·ÖÖÓÍêÃÀ°²×°×îРCentOS + Nginx + PHP FPM + MySQL
PHP 5.3.1
MySQL 5.0.89
Nginx 0.8.33 »ò 0.7.65 £¨¿ÉÑ¡£©
ÏÖÔÚ£¬ÎÒÃÇ¿ÉÒÔ¿ìËÙÈ«×Ô¶¯¸ã¶¨ CentOS + Nginx + PHP-FPM + MySQL µÄ°²×°ÁË
Õâ¸ö¿É±ÈÍøÉÏÁ÷´«µÄʲôһ¼ü°²×°°üÒªºÃµÃ¶à£¬Ç¿ÁÒÍÆ¼ö´Ë·¨°²×°£¬ÊʺÏËùÓвËÄñºÍ¸ßÊÖ
ÎÒ·þÎñÆ÷ÉÏÈ«ÓõÄÔ´´úÂë±àÒë°²×°£¬Ò²ºÃ²»µ½ÄÄÈ¥£¬»¹ºÜ·Ñ¾¢
ÎÒÕâ¸ö×°ÍêÒѾ°üº¬ php µÄһЩ³£ÓÃÀ©Õ¹, PDO,eaccelerator,memcache,tidyµÈµÈ
±¾ÎÄΪ 21andy.comÔ´´£¬×ªÔØÇëÒÔ³¬¼¶Á´½Ó·½Ê½×¢Ã÷³ö´¦ http://www.21andy.com
ÏÈн¨Ò»¸ö repo
# vi /etc/yum.repos.d/centos.21andy.com.repo
·ÅÈëÈçÏÂÄÚÈÝ
[21Andy.com]
name=21Andy.com Packages for Enterprise Linux 5 - $basearch
baseurl=http://www.21andy.com/centos/5/$basearch/
enabled=1
gpgcheck=0
protect=1
ÆôÓÃ EPEL repo
i386
rpm -ihv http://download.fedora.redhat.com/pub/epel/5/i386/epel-release-5-3.noarch.rpm
x86_64
rpm -ihv http://download.fedora.redhat.com/pub/epel/5/x86_64/epel-release-5-3.noarch.rpm
½Ó×ŵ¼Èëkey
r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-EPEL
ºÃÁË£¬Ò»¼ü°²×°
# yum install nginx php-fpm mysql-server
ˬ°É£¡
Èç¹û nginx ÄãÒªÓà 0.7.65 ×îÐÂÎȶ¨°æ£¬°Ñ
yum -y install nginx
»»³É
yum -y install nginx-stable
¾Í¿ÉÒÔÁË
±¾ÎÄΪ 21andy.comÔ´´£¬×ªÔØÇëÒÔ³¬¼¶Á´½Ó·½Ê½×¢Ã÷³ö´¦ http://www.21andy.com
¸üÍêÕûµÄ°²×°
yum -y update
yum -y mysql-server
service mysqld start
mysqladmin -u root password root
service mysqld stop
yum -y install nginx php-fpm php-cli php-pdo php-mysql php-mcrypt php-mbstring php-gd php-tidy php-xml php-xmlrpc php-pear php-pecl-memcache php-eaccelerator
# APC ºÍ eAccelerator ÓгåÍ»£¬2Ñ¡1
yum -y install php-pecl-apc
¿´ÏÂÎÒµÄÍêÕû°²×°£¬Ö»ÒªÒ»¾ä
yum
Ïà¹ØÎĵµ£º
Êý¾Ý¿âÊÇ ´¿ÕæÊý¾Ý¿â ¸ñʽΪ UTF-8 txt¸ñʽ
phpÎļþÊÇUTF-8±àÂë
demo : http://dreamnight.gicp.net/zendphp/IP/connect.swf
flash¶Ë£º
import flash.net.URLLoader;
import flash.net.URLRequest;
import flash.events.Event;
import flash.events.ProgressEvent;
//i ......
PHPÊý×麯ÊýÖÐÃ²ËÆÃ»ÓÐÌṩɾ³ýÊý×éÖеÄij¸öÔªËØµÄº¯Êý
µ«È´ÓÐÒ»¸öarray_search£¨²éÕÒÊý×éÖеÄij¸öÔªËØ£¬²¢·µ»ØÆä¼üÃû£©
ÄÇô¾ÍÓÃÒ»ÏÂËüÁË
$array_key = array_search($target_value,$target_array);
if($array_key||$array_key==0)unset($target_array[$target_value]);
//ÕâÀïµÄÌõ¼þÓÃ$array_key!==falseÒ²ÊÇ¿ÉÒԵİ ......
ÔËËã·ûÓÃÓÚ¶ÔÖµ½øÐÐÔËËã.
PHP ÔËËã·û
±¾²¿·ÖÁгöÁËÔÚ PHP ÖÐʹÓõĸ÷ÖÖÔËËã·û£º
ËãÊýÔËËã·û
ÔËËã·û˵Ã÷Àý×Ó½á¹û
+
Addition
x=2
x+2
4
-
Subtraction
x=2
5-x
3
*
Multiplication
x=4
x*5
20
/
Division
15/5
5/2
3
2.5
%
Modulus (division remainder)
5%2
10%8
10%2
1
2
0
++
Incre ......
PHP µÄ $_GET ºÍ $_POST ÓÃÓÚ¼ìË÷±íµ¥ÖеÄÖµ£¬±ÈÈçÓû§ÊäÈë¡£
PHP ±íµ¥´¦Àí
±íµ¥ÊµÀý£º
<html>
<body>
<form action="welcome.php" method="post">
Name: <input type="text" name="name" />
Age: <input type="text" name="age" />
<input type="submit" />
</form>
......